High-dose immunoglobulin therapy for severe IgA nephropathy and Henoch-Schönlein purpura
G Rostoker1, D Desvaux-Belghiti, Y Pilatte
1Hôpital Henri Mondor, Créteil, France.
Objective:
To determine if polyvalent IgG is promising therapy for severe IgG nephropathy.
Design:
Open prospective cohort study.
Setting:
Referral nephrology unit.
Patients:
11 adult patients with severe IgA nephropathy (9 who had idiopathic disease and 2 who had Henoch-Schönlein purpura) and indicators of poor prognosis.
Intervention:
Patients were given high-dose immunoglobulins (2 g/kg each month) for 3 successive months, followed by intramuscular immunoglobulins (preparation content, 16.5%; 0.35 mL/kg every 15 days) for another 6 months.
Measurements:
Histologic changes were analyzed by comparing pre- and post-therapy renal biopsy specimens blindly, using an activity index (14-point scale), a sclerosis index (10-point scale), and a semiquantitative immunofluorescence test of immune deposits. Proteinuria, hematuria, leukocyturia, enzymuria, and global renal function (creatinine and polyfructosan clearances) were evaluated before and after intervention.
Results:
Proteinuria (median level before intervention, 5.20 g/d; median level after intervention, 2.25 g/d), hematuria, and leukocyturia decreased substantially. The decrease in glomerular filtration rate was greatly slowed or stopped (median rate of decline in glomerular filtration before, -3.78 mL/min per month; after, 0 mL/min per month). The histologic index of activity (median index before, 5; after, 2) and the staining intensity of glomerular IgA and C3 deposits also decreased. Immunoglobulin therapy was well tolerated.
Conclusions:
Immunoglobulin therapy may be effective in treating severe IgA nephropathy and protecting renal function. However, prospective controlled trials must confirm these preliminary results.
